Proses ASP.NET untuk IIS 7.0: Panduan Lengkap

Jika Anda bekerja dengan aplikasi ASP.NET yang dihosting di Internet Information Services (IIS) 7.0, Anda mungkin pernah menghadapi situasi di mana Anda tidak yakin bagaimana cara mengidentifikasi proses spesifik yang menjalankan aplikasi Anda. Ini bisa sangat frustrasi ketika tidak ada yang tampak mencolok di Task Manager, terutama saat muncul masalah kinerja. Postingan blog ini bertujuan untuk menjelaskan langkah-langkah yang diperlukan untuk menemukan proses ASP.NET di IIS 7.0, dengan fokus khusus pada proses w3wp.exe.

Apa itu w3wp.exe?

Proses w3wp.exe adalah Proses Pekerja IIS. Proses ini bertanggung jawab untuk menangani permintaan dan menjalankan aplikasi ASP.NET di server web Anda. Ketika aplikasi web Anda memproses suatu permintaan, proses ini diinisiasi untuk mengeksekusi kode yang diperlukan dan mengirimkan respons yang tepat kepada pengguna. Jika Anda sedang memecahkan masalah atau hanya memantau kinerja server, memahami cara menemukan proses ini sangat penting.

Cara Menemukan Proses w3wp.exe

Berikut adalah panduan langkah demi langkah untuk menemukan w3wp.exe di Windows Task Manager Anda:

Langkah 1: Buka Task Manager

  1. Tekan Ctrl + Shift + Esc untuk membuka Task Manager secara langsung.
  2. Sebagai alternatif, klik kanan pada bilah tugas dan pilih Task Manager dari menu.

Langkah 2: Temukan Proses w3wp.exe

  1. Di Task Manager, buka tab Processes.
  2. Carilah proses dengan nama w3wp.exe. Ini adalah proses pekerja untuk aplikasi web ASP.NET Anda.

Langkah 3: Tampilkan Proses dari Semua Pengguna

Jika Anda tidak melihat w3wp.exe terdaftar, mungkin disebabkan oleh izin pengguna. Untuk mengatasi masalah ini:

  1. Klik pada menu View di bagian atas jendela Task Manager.
  2. Pilih Show processes from all users. Saat diminta, Anda mungkin perlu memberikan kredensial administrator.

Tindakan ini menyegarkan daftar dan menampilkan semua proses, termasuk yang dijalankan di bawah akun pengguna yang berbeda. Anda sekarang seharusnya bisa menemukan w3wp.exe.

Mengapa Ini Penting?

Mengidentifikasi w3wp.exe sangat penting karena beberapa alasan:

  • Pemantauan Kinerja: Memantau proses ini membantu Anda mengidentifikasi hambatan kinerja atau kebocoran memori dalam aplikasi Anda.
  • Pemecahan Masalah: Jika sebuah aplikasi tidak berfungsi seperti yang diharapkan, memeriksa proses ini dapat memberikan wawasan lebih mendalam tentang apa yang mungkin salah.
  • Manajemen Sumber Daya: Memahami berapa banyak instance w3wp.exe yang sedang berjalan dapat membantu Anda mengelola sumber daya server dengan efektif, memastikan kinerja dan stabilitas yang lebih baik untuk aplikasi Anda.

Kesimpulan

Menavigasi seluk-beluk IIS dan ASP.NET bisa menjadi tantangan, terutama bagi mereka yang baru dalam manajemen server web. Dengan memahami cara menemukan proses ASP.NET (w3wp.exe), Anda mengambil langkah pertama menuju manajemen aplikasi yang lebih baik dan pemecahan masalah. Jika Anda mengalami masalah lebih lanjut, pastikan untuk berkonsultasi dengan dokumentasi atau menghubungi komunitas untuk dukungan.

Ingat, manajemen yang efektif dari aplikasi web Anda dapat meningkatkan pengalaman pengguna dan kinerja layanan Anda secara signifikan.